Sharing the joy of reading with everyone
With the goal of making libraries more inclusive, the HERUN project designs a comprehensive sensory reading programme for all children – including those with autism and other learning disabilities. Bringing together libraries, librarians, writers and illustrators from across Lithuania, Portugal, Slovenia and Ukraine, the project provides the training, skills and knowledge needed to create an enriching literary experience for everyone. The project will deliver 160 interactive sensory reading sessions, giving nearly 1 280 children of all abilities and backgrounds a chance to share in the joy of reading.
